Transaction 2188e59c77c662301b9744efe28e84ef3fd60a41883e645842413b468ba7fd73

1 Input
2 Outputs
  • 2188e59c77c662301b9744efe28e84ef3fd60a41883e645842413b468ba7fd73:0
  • value  64300
    address  3HFra2sVHr4ZFLmdPCp7G18EecGr3FhVHA
  • 2188e59c77c662301b9744efe28e84ef3fd60a41883e645842413b468ba7fd73:1
  • value  5037583
    address  bc1q7vq67qjh7gtuqgr47k6vcqqzqhvjry407yjs5zdf4gpmtcjny60snlwjsh